《C语言实战105例》pdf下载在线阅读全文,求百度网盘云资源《C语言实战105例》百度网盘pdf最新全集下载:链接:https:pan.baidu.coms1SUsq3lJF_9SOjSTGnuiUFw?pwd=7olg 提取码:7olg简介:C语言实战105例共汇集105个实例,内容循序2023-02-26Python170
c语言gets()的用法是什么?在前面从键盘输入字符串是使用 scanf 和 %s。其实还有更简单的方法,即使用 gets() 函数。该函数的原型为:# include <stdio.h>char *gets(char *str)这个函数很简2023-02-26Python110
Go 语言内存管理(三):逃逸分析Go 语言较之 C 语言一个很大的优势就是自带 GC 功能,可 GC 并不是没有代价的。写 C 语言的时候,在一个函数内声明的变量,在函数退出后会自动释放掉,因为这些变量分配在栈上。如果你期望变量的数据可以在函数退出后仍然能被访问,就需2023-02-26Python90
【Go参数传递:值类型、引用类型和指针类型】修改参数 值类型 指针类型 引用类型 chan 类型零值 总结 :在Go语言中, 函数的参数传递只有值传递 ,而且传递的实参都是原始数据的一份拷贝。如果拷贝的内容是值类型的,那么在函数中无2023-02-26Python160
51.在文件的打开模式中,(什么是覆 盖写模式。【w】:只写;文件存在则覆盖写,不存在则创建。文件指针在开头。【w+】:可读可写;文件存在则覆盖写,不存在则创建。文件指针在开头。这是Python中,文件的“覆盖写”打开模式关于【r】【r】;只读;文件必须已存在,文件指针在开头。【r+】;2023-02-26Python120
GO 一文搞懂指针和地址值的区别go语言中的指针和地址值,在使用上常常具有迷惑性,主要是其特殊的*、&符号的使用,可能会让你摸不透,本文希望能讲清楚go语言的指针(pointer)和值(value)。 这里先简单的对指针和地址值概念做一个定义: 这2023-02-26Python110
彻底理解Golang Map本文目录如下,阅读本文后,将一网打尽下面Golang Map相关面试题 Go中的map是一个指针,占用8个字节,指向hmap结构体 源码 srcruntimemap.go 中可以看到map的底层结构 每个map的底层结构是hm2023-02-26Python110
C语言值传递和地址传递 不明白1)void swap(int a, int b)的参数属于值传递;2)值传递需要一个中间变量,以你的程序为例:swap(x,y)它的实际过程是,先分配两个临时变量,a和b,这两个变量和传入的x、y占用不同的地址空间,程序先将x和y的2023-02-26Python130
如何将matlab语言转换为c语言方法如下:1)matlab要把n++写成n=n+12)printf在matlab中相近功能的命令有disp(),!echo,和sprintf(),其中最后一种最接近c中的printf。有关具体用法,你可以在matlab主命令窗口输入:hel2023-02-26Python120
正确的C语言常量是什么?正确的C语言常量是指针常量。在除了‘CC++’的一些高级程序语言中,‘常量’可以被称作,“在一个信息变化过程中,始终不发生改变的量”,其可以是不随着时间变化的某些量的固定信息;也可以表示为某一数值的字符(或字符串),常被用来标识、测量和2023-02-26Python170
c语言gets()的用法是什么?在前面从键盘输入字符串是使用 scanf 和 %s。其实还有更简单的方法,即使用 gets() 函数。该函数的原型为:# include <stdio.h>char *gets(char *str)这个函数很简2023-02-26Python90
【golang】内存逃逸常见情况和避免方式因为如果变量的内存发生逃逸,它的生命周期就是不可知的,其会被分配到堆上,而堆上分配内存不能像栈一样会自动释放,为了解放程序员双手,专注于业务的实现,go实现了gc垃圾回收机制,但gc会影响程序运行性能,所以要尽量减少程序的gc操作。 12023-02-26Python150
如何用python最快的获取大文件的最后几行工作中经常会遇到处理日志文件的问题:为了得到日志的最新状态,我们需要获取日志文件的最后部分行来做判断。那么,这种情况下我们应该怎么做呢?1)常规方法:从前往后依次读取步骤:open打开日志文件。读取文件,获取文件的总行数。遍历所有行,提取指2023-02-26Python160
在C语言中一个指针占用多少字节。指针即为地址,指针几个字节跟语言无关,而是跟系统的寻址能力有关。比如:以前是16为地址,指针即为2个字节;现在是32位系统,则就为4个字节,64位32位系统,则就为8个字节。扩展资料:使用指针来读取数据,在重复性操作的状况下,可以明显改2023-02-26Python140
C语言中qsort函数用法详解:1.该函数属于#include <stdlib.h>标准库中, 且是快速排序; 2.qsort函数声明:void qsort(void *base, size_t nitems, size_t size, int2023-02-26Python90
c语言中malloc是什么?怎么用?malloc() 函数用来动态地分配内存空间,其原型为:void* malloc (size_t size)说明:【参数说明】size 为需要分配的内存空间的大小,以字节(Byte)计。【函数说明】malloc() 在堆区分配一块2023-02-26Python170
golang中级进阶(二):结构体目录一、结构体详解 1. 结构体定义 2. 实例化结构体的7种方法 二、结构体方法 1. 结构体的方法定义 2. 结构体内自定义方法的引用 3. 任意类型添加方法 三、嵌套、继2023-02-26Python160
计算机二级C语言考试重点以及复习技巧1、语言的基本语法25分。主要有C语言的主要特点、各种数据类型、运算符与运算表达式、基本IO结构应用、基本的程序控制结构、宏的基本定义、文件的基本应用等。2、程序阅读题30分。考核的主要内容为:选择结构、循环结构的应用、数组的应用、指针特2023-02-26Python160
在C语言中如何定义逆序数函数思路是先转成字符串再操作 返回值为计算出的逆序数 int f(int num) { char an[15]int i, len, t, neg = 0if(num <0) { num = -numneg = 1} sprintf2023-02-26Python70
go语言 怎么处理json里面的数组需要写一个方法,把json数据转换成list集合数据public static List jsonToBean(String data, Object bean) {List list = new ArrayList()try {JSONA2023-02-26Python90